WHAT YOU’LL DO

As a Lead Data Engineer, you will leverage your experience to implement and refine technical solutions for a wide range of industries. Working with a diverse team, you will engage in the entire engineering life cycle, focusing on designing, developing, optimizing, and deploying sophisticated data engineering solutions and infrastructure at a production scale suitable for the world’s largest companies. Also, you will leverage your extensive experience to lead data governance projects and develop end-to-end data solutions. This includes setting up robust frameworks and ensuring their adoption by our clients, and designing and building the data solutions and architectures on various cloud providers.

ABOUT YOU

Technical Skills and Knowledge:

  • Proven experience in end-to-end data and software engineering within either/or product engineering or professional services organizations; including project setup, test cases, dependency, and build management
  • 5 years minimum experience in relevant data engineering roles (3+ years at Senior or Staff level, or equivalent)
  • Working knowledge of (3+ years) Python, Scala, C/C++, Java, C#, Go, or similar programming language
  • Experience in deploying serverless data pipelines through containerization and terraform orchestration
  • Experience in data ingestion using one or more modern ETL compute and orchestration frameworks (Airflow, Beam, Luigy, Spark, Nifi or any other)
  • Experience (3+ years) of SQL or NoSQL databases: PostgreSQL, SQL Server, Oracle, MySQL, Redis, MongoDB, Elasticsearch, Hive, HBase, Teradata, Cassandra, Amazon Redshift, Snowflake
  • Experience with Cloud platforms and services (AWS, Azure, GCP, etc.) or Kubernetes via Terraform automation, and associated deep understanding of failover, high-availability, and high scalability
  • Experience with DevOps, CI/CD, Github Actions, version control and git workflows
  • Experience scaling and optimizing schema and performance turning SQL and ETL pipelines in data lake and data warehouse environments
  • Strong computer science fundaments in data structures, algorithms, automated testing, object-oriented programming, performance complexity, and implications of computer architecture on software performance
  • Experience working according to agile principles

Interpersonal Skills:

  • Professional level proficiency in speaking, reading, and writing in English
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, including the ability to explain and discuss technicalities of solutions, algorithms, and techniques with colleagues and clients from other disciplines
  • Curiosity, proactivity, and critical thinking
  • Ability to collaborate with people at all levels and with multi-office/region teams

Education

  • Bachelor's or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field

Bain & Company is an American management consulting company head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ts. The firm provides advice to public, private, and non-profit organizations.
